Astros Minor League Recap: May 3rd, 2017

Another day of baseball in the books. See how the teams and prospects performed in their games last night.

AAA: Fresno Grizzlies (12-15) won 9-5 (BOX SCORE)

Fresno got the lone win the Astros system last night. They got off to a great start when Reed connected on a 3 run HR in the first inning, his 4th HR of the season. They got 4 runs in the 2nd with 1 run scoring on an error, one on a bases loaded walk to White and 2 on a Tucker 2 run double. Coleman made his Fresno debut and allowed 4 runs over 5 innings. In the 5th, Fresno got two more on an RBI double from Stassi and a Mayfield RBI single. West tossed two scoreless innings in relief with Yuhl going the final two innings allowing just 1 unearned run.

Note: Reed is hitting .545 (12-for-22) over his last 6 games raising his average from .229 to .304.


AA: Corpus Christi Hooks (15-11) lost 12-3 (BOX SCORE)

Not a good day for the Hooks’ pitching staff. Dykxhoorn got the start and allowed 7 runs in just 2.2 innings. Singleton got the Hooks on the board in the 3rd inning with a 3 run HR. Unfortunately, that is all they would get offensively. Freeman and Dorris both pitched in relief.

Note: Ritchie is hitting .295 with 10 BB/5 SO in 14 games.


A+: Buies Creek Astros (18-9) lost 3-0 (BOX SCORE)

Rough offensive game for Buies Creek as they only managed 3 hits the whole game. Cuban pitcher, Yoanys Quiala, got the start and pitched pretty well allowing 2 runs in 5 innings with 6 strikeouts. He was relieved by Valdez who allowed 1 run in 3 innings with 4 strikeouts. Tucker walked once and stole 2 bases and Straw and Correa had a double but that was it for the offense.

Note: Tucker has 9 SB in 26 games

  • Yoanys Quiala, RHP: 5.0 IP, 4 H, 2 R, 2 ER, 1 BB, 6 K
  • Framber Valdez, LHP: 3.0 IP, 1 H, 1 R, 1 ER, 2 BB, 4 K

A: Quad Cities River Bandits (13-11) lost 4-0 (BOX SCORE)

Just like Buies Creek, the Quad Cities’ bats struggled last night too. DeGoti picked up 2 singles and Dawson had a hit and a walk. LaRue got the start and while he allowed 4 runs, he struck out 8 in 5 innings. The bullpen was solid with Hunt going 3 scoreless and Sandoval tossing a scoreless 9th.

Note: LaRue has a 2.16 ERA with 26 K in 25 IP this season.
